Situated on the outskirts of Oxford, MHA Brookfield provide residential, residential dementia, nursing and nursing dementia care for 60 residents in a calm and comfortable retreat with beautiful views of Blackbird Leys Park. Easily accessible via the A40 and local bus routes, the home is ideally located near supermarkets, cafes, cinemas, and shopping areas, ensuring families can visit easily.

Review from Marie R (Daughter of Resident) published on 30 April 2020 Submitted via Website
Overall Experience

I remember the worry of trying to find a good care home for my Mother when she was ready to leave hospital. It was a helpful social worker who said she had heard Brookfield was good. I was doubtful whether my Mother would settle, given her Alzheimer's, but I need not have fretted, Brookfield proved its worth: my gaunt, fragile Mother received such kindness and expert care that she surprised us all by putting on a lot of the weight she had lost in hospital and settling into a happy routine. We had expected to lose her quite quickly, but she enjoyed her food and responded to the thoughtful stimulation offered at Brookfield, establishing a good routine. She was happier at Brookfield than she had been for years. When the end came, she slipped away peacefully. She and I received such consideration from her carers at that time especially, I shall never forget their empathy and commitment. My experience, and that of my Mother, leads me to recommend Brookfield very highly indeed.

Review from Alan S (Son of Resident) published on 3 May 2018 Submitted via Website
Overall Experience
"I'm not going in one of those homes.... never... never.... never!" - the words of my mum just a few weeks ago. She was getting carers visit 3 times a day at home to wash, dress, feed, etc - but she also needed someone there 24/7. The family did it for a few months, but it just got too much.
A place was found at this home to take her. We told Mum it was a 2 weeks respite care to give us a break, so she agreed to go, although very wary. But after just 3 days, she told us she wished she could stay there because it was so good. She was getting attention whenever she needed or wanted it, fed good food, medicines sorted, made friends already, "sing-a-longs", own room with en-suite - "it's like a hotel," she said.

Absolutely chuffed to bits with the place and the people - and that is good enough for me. Staff and management are ALL superstars in this place - so friendly and caring, but also so professional. Thank you for changing the quality of my mum's life.

Review from Brian T (Son of Resident) published on 16 March 2017 Submitted via Postal Card
Overall Experience

My mother has had numerous health problems which have been dealt with swiftly by the nurses with positive outcomes - excellent care by them. The entertainment varies from people coming in from outside - semi/professional - to in- house activities designed not only to exercise the mind but also the body - can't fault it. Regular meetings for relations to discuss issues and bazaars - fish and chips suppers all help to add to the life experiences of the residents.
